Game Recap: Women's Basketball |

Cold shooting stalls Auggies against Cobbers

MINNEAPOLIS -- The Augsburg University women's basketball team used a scrappy defensive performance, but it wasn't enough to overcome a cold shooting afternoon as the Auggies fell 51-43 to Concordia College-Moorhead in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ference action on Saturday afternoon at Si Melby Hall.

THE BASICS
FINAL SCORE: Concordia 51, Augsburg 43
LOCATION: Si Melby Hall, Minneapolis, Minn.
RECORDS: Augsburg 4-4 overall (1-2 MIAC), Concordia 5-3 overall (2-1 MIAC)

HOW IT HAPPENED
• The Augsburg defense held Concordia to just 51 points while forcing 23 Cobber turnovers, but the Auggies struggled to score in the first and fourth quarters and were held to a season-low 43 points.
Arianna Jones (SO, Brooklyn  Park, Minn./Osseo HS) and Abby Jordan (SO, Rogers, Minn./Rogers HS) led the Augsburg offense with eight points apiece. Jones added three assists and three steals, while Jordan added a pair of assists and a pair of blocks.
• On the boards, Augsburg was led by Carlee Kobow (JR, Becker, Minn./Becker HS), who pulled down a season-best six rebounds to go along with five points.
• For the game, Augsburg shot 23.4 percent (15-of-64), while Concordia connected on 38.3 percent (18-of-47) of its shot attempts. The Cobbers posted a 43-35 advantage on the boards.
• The Auggie reserves were able to outscore the Concordia reserves 19-14.

 FOR THE FOES
• Concordia finished with a pair players in double figures, led by 14 points from Jamie Mentzer, who finished 5-for-10 from the field.
• Grace Wolhowe added 11 points and a game-high eight assists for the Cobbers.
